Before buying an l-shaped couch take the time to measure the entire room and consider the size of any hallways or doors which the furniture will have to traverse. The pressure of pushing large furniture pieces through narrow entrances can cause scratches, dents and even structural damage. To avoid this, you can outline the shape of your new sofa on the floor or mark its height on the wall to get a better idea of how it will look within your space.

Think about the color and fabric of the upholstery when shopping for an L-shaped sofa. Choose a fabric that matches your decor in your living space and lifestyle. If you have pets or spend the majority of your free time at home, pick a leather sofa that is sturdy, easy to clean, and resistant to stains. If you're looking for more of a relaxed look go for a chenille fabric or velvet upholstery. The fabric you select will determine the way your sofa will appear and feel over time. The material you choose for your L-shaped sofa is an important factor in the comfort and style. Consider how much time spent in your living area and how often you'll be washing the fabric. Synthetic fabrics are suitable in areas with high traffic because they are durable and easy to clean. If you like natural-looking fabrics, linen or suede are good options. They are also easy-to-clean and come in a variety of colors and textures.
